1. The inverse demand curve for sprokets is P = 4,000 - 2Q,
where the market output Q is the sum of each firm's output of
sprokets, q1 + q2 and P is the
market price. Spokets can be produced at a constant marginal cost
MC = ATC = 1,000 and all sprokets produced are identical.
a) Suppose there is a duopoly in the production of sprokets
and the firms form a cartel (they collude) and evenly split the
market output. What is the market profit?
